摘要
铜绿微囊藻和蛋白核小球藻是藻类水华常见的优势藻,二者形状大小较为相似,不易区分,采用浮游植物流式细胞仪,初步研究了铜绿微囊藻和蛋白核小球藻的快速检测和区分技术。通过对比选择具有区分优势的参数指标,即代表细胞内颗粒复杂程度的侧向散射信号(SWS)的均值指标和代表叶绿素含量的红色荧光信号(FL Red)的均值指标,对两藻种进行了多维度的筛选和区分。根据选择的参数指标,导出对应的特征信号图谱,进一步考察其信号图谱的特征性。经研究表明区分藻种的一级指标是信号强度,二级指标是信号光滑度。
Microcystis aeruginosa and Chlorella pyrenoidosa are very common in cyanobacterial,they are similar both in size and shape and is not easy to distinguish,use the phytoplankton flow cytometry instrument to make some preliminary studies on the rapid detection and distinguish of M.aeruginosa and C.pyrenoidosa.Though the comparement of the parameters index to select the two with distinguish advantage,SWS Average which represents the degree of complexity of intracellular grnules and FL Red Average which behalf of the chlorophyll content,to make the multidimensional screening and distinguish of the two algae species.According to the selected parameters index,export corresponding characteristic signal pattern,Further investigated the characteristic of its signal spectrum.The research shows that the distinction between two algae species can be made by two indicators,the first is signal intensity and the second is signal smoothness.
